****THIS IS A SYNOPSIS NOTICE FOR eHealth Exchange Membership*** 1. Estimated award date: on or around 15 August, 2016 The Defense Health Agency (DHA), Contract Operation Division Falls Church (COD-FC), located in Falls Church, VA 22042, intends to issue a Sole Source Award to acquire an eHealth Exchange membership subscription to support the eHealth Exchange. The proposed action is to award a new firm-fixed-price contract for a under the Statutory Authority 10 U.S.C. 2304(c)(1) and FAR 6.302-1(a)(2)(A) “Only One Responsible Source and No Other Supplies or Services Will Satisfy Agency Requirement”. This is ongoing requirement that will be obtained following the procedures in FAR Part 12. Applicable NAICS: 518210; Size Standard: $32.5M 2. This award will enable the Military Health System (MHS) to securely share health information with other private sector and Federal partners across the country using agreed upon industry standards, supported by robust testing requirements and testing process, and access to Health Information Exchange (HIE) partner data necessary to support MHS’s mission. The eHealth Exchange (formerly the nationwide health information network or NwHIN Exchange) operated as an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ology (ONC) initiative from 2007 through September 2012. Healtheway, Inc. (d/b/a/ The Sequoia Project, Inc.) assumed support and management of the eHealth Exchange in October 2012. The eHealth Exchange is a federated network of exchange partners that enables widespread secure exchange of health information across providers and geographies to improve the health and welfare of Americans. eHealth Exchange participating organizations mutually agree to support a common set of standards and specifications that enable the establishment of a secure, trusted, and interoperable connection among all eHealth Exchange participants for the standardized flow of information, and now support large-scale exchange across the country. In order to sustain the network, participants pay membership fees. The proposed action is to award a new firm-fixed-price contract. The projected Period of Performance is one 12 month base period with four 12 month option periods. This announcement fulfills the synopsis requirements under FAR 5.201 and 5.203. This Notice of Intent is not a request for competitive quotes. No questions will be taken at this time.
